Alaska moose are hunted for food and sport every year during fall and winter. People use both firearms and bows to hunt moose. [ 10 ] It is estimated that at least 7,000 moose are killed annually, mostly by residents who eat the moose meat. [ 10 ]

Moose crossing a road, Alaska, United States In Alaska, big game roadkill (notably moose and caribou) are considered state property; the operator of the vehicle that killed the animal must call a state trooper or the division of fish and wildlife protection to report the kill. [ 38 ]

The most common recipes for Indian ice cream consist of dried and pulverized moose or caribou tenderloin that is blended with moose fat (traditionally in a birch bark container) until the mixture is light and fluffy. It may be eaten unfrozen or frozen, and in the latter case it somewhat resembles commercial ice cream.
